I just moved to west hollywood, anyone recommend courses in the area?

Check out

http://www.golf.lacity.org/ . I especially recommend Rancho Park. Hansen Dam is nice too. Visit any one of the courses to get the LA City Card so you can get residents' rates and earlier tee times.

Angeles National, Rustic Canyon, Lost Canyon and Robinson Ranch are good courses North of LA. Industry Hills has two nice courses that were recently renovated. There is always Trump if money isn't an issue.

Check out greenskeeper.org. It is a great site that has California courses by region, with reviews, rankings, green fees, photos and course details.
